qemu: Add support for iothreads

Add a new capability to ensure the iothreads feature exists for the qemu
emulator being run - requires the "query-iothreads" QMP command. Using the
domain XML add correspoding command argument in order to generate the
threads. The iothreads will use a name space "iothread#" where, the
future patch to add support for using an iothread to a disk definition to
merely define which of the available threads to use.

Add tests to ensure the xml/argv processing is correct.  Note that no
change was made to qemuargv2xmltest.c as processing the -object element
would require knowing more than just iothreads.

@ -7543,6 +7543,19 @@ qemuBuildCommandLine(virConnectPtr conn,
virCommandAddArg(cmd, smp);
VIR_FREE(smp);
if (def->iothreads > 0 &&
virQEMUCapsGet(qemuCaps, QEMU_CAPS_OBJECT_IOTHREAD)) {
/* Create named iothread objects starting with 1. These may be used
* by a disk definition which will associate to an iothread by
* supplying a value of 1 up to the number of iothreads available
* (since 0 would indicate to not use the feature).
*/
for (i = 1; i <= def->iothreads; i++) {
virCommandAddArg(cmd, "-object");
virCommandAddArgFormat(cmd, "iothread,id=iothread%zu", i);
}
}
